Burns flights cancelled
Categorised in:
West central
A campaign to have the name of Glasgow Prestwick airport changed to Robert Burns International - to honour the Scots bard on the 250 anniversary of his birth - has foundered. Airport chief executive Mark Rodwell claimed that making such a name change would only cause confusion to foreigners. Quite a few MSPs and the Scottish government had backed the campaign for a name change that would have linked directly with the events of Homecoming Scotland 2009 and which would have highlighted the bard's work with the Scots language.
